Hundreds from Assam cross into Nepal every day — not for tourism, but for sight.
Welcome to Birtamode, a border town where Assamese is spoken in lodges, Mechi Eye Hospital sees 100+ patients a day from India, and families travel over 400 km for affordable, trusted eye care. A report.
